Blueberry Banana Baked Oatmeal Squares

These baked oatmeal squares combine blueberries and bananas for a nutritious breakfast or snack.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Total Time 40 minutes
Servings: 12 squares
Course: Breakfast, Snack
Cuisine: American
Calories: 120

Ingredients
  

Dry Ingredients
  • 2 cups rolled oats
  • 1 tsp baking powder
  • 1/2 tsp salt
Wet Ingredients
  • 2 ripe bananas mashed
  • 1 cup milk dairy or plant-based
  • 1 egg
  • 2 tbsp maple syrup
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
Add-ins
  • 1 cup blueberries fresh or frozen

Equipment

  • 8x8-inch baking dish
  • Mixing bowl

Method
 

  1.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C). Grease an 8x8-inch baking dish.
  2. In a mixing bowl, combine the oats, baking powder, and salt.
  3. In another bowl, mix the mashed bananas, milk, egg, maple syrup, and vanilla extract.
  4.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and stir until combined.
  5. Fold in the blueberries.
  6. Pour the mixture into the prepared baking dish and spread evenly.
  7. Bake for 30 minutes or until the top is golden and the center is set.
  8. Let cool before cutting into squares.

Notes

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 5 days. Reheat before serving if desired.
